US municipalities and port and airport authorities hold a large share of US public assets, with roughly 20,000 municipal governments and more than 500 authorities managing critical infrastructure exposed to both property damage and operational interruption.

Public entities carry a distinctive risk profile:

  • Responsibility extends beyond owned buildings to water systems, roads, power infrastructure, and the continuity of city services.
  • A catastrophe simultaneously destroys assets and multiplies spending on shelter, staffing, and emergency response.
  • Recovery funding is heavily dependent on federal aid, which arrives on its own timetable.
  • Budgets are fixed and appropriated, with little room to absorb unplanned costs mid-cycle.
  • Ports and airports generate revenue from throughput, which stops when operations stop, regardless of whether facilities were damaged.

In 2021, Winter Storm Uri caused a systemic failure of municipal infrastructure in Texas, with over 4.5 million customers losing power and nearly half of Texans experiencing water service disruptions. In Austin alone, the water system lost 325 million gallons in a few days due to burst pipes.

Parametric insurance provides rapid, predefined liquidity immediately after a qualifying event, reducing financial stress and allowing public entities to face first-response emergencies without waiting on settlement.

Financial Pain Points

  • Delayed recovery timeline: Traditional insurance claims for major catastrophes can take months or even years to settle, creating cash flow pressure for entities operating on fixed budgets with limited liquidity. FEMA reimbursements can face long delays, taking several months or even years before being delivered.
  • Uncovered first-response costs: Standard policies often include restrictive sub-limits for debris removal, and typically do not cover first-responder temporary staffing or overtime pay, nor fund emergency services such as aid tents and food pantries.
  • High retention: Municipalities often retain a significant portion of risk, notably through many aggregated losses that fall below deductibles.
  • Shared limits in risk pools: Public entities are often insured through a risk pool where multiple participants draw from the same coverage limit. In a large-scale catastrophe affecting many members, each insured may receive only a portion of the available funds, as the total limit must be distributed among all affected participants.
  • Non-damage business interruption at ports and airports: Revenue losses from flight cancellations, terminal closures, or halted cargo operations are typically excluded from traditional policies when there is no physical damage on site.

The Solutions We Provide

Non-Damage Business Interruption

Coverage triggered by measured event intensity, independent of physical damage on site. It responds to the revenue ports and airports lose when operations are suspended and throughput stops, and to the cost of city services interrupted by an event, a category traditional policies exclude for want of a damage trigger. 

Retention and Deductible Buydown 

Convert retained catastrophe exposure into a predictable, trigger-based payout that does not have to be absorbed by an appropriated budget mid-cycle. This addresses both percentage-based deductibles on major events and the aggregated smaller losses that fall below them across a dispersed portfolio of public assets. 

First-Response Liquidity

Immediate, flexible capital in the days following a qualifying event, sized to fund the first-response phase before traditional settlement or FEMA reimbursement arrives. Because the payout is not tied to a proven loss, it can cover debris removal, first-responder overtime and temporary staffing, shelter operations, and aid distribution. 

Additional Capacity Alongside Shared Limits 

Cover triggered independently of a public entity risk pool's shared limit and calibrated to major events. It keeps your recovery off the pooled limit, avoiding proration when a catastrophe affects several participants and reducing the potential need to reinstate.

FAQ

How does parametric insurance work for a city or public authority?

The cover is built around an objective, measurable parameter tied to your locations, such as flood depth at a sensor, wind speed at a given distance, ground shaking intensity, or temperature thresholds. When independent data confirms the parameter has been met, a pre-agreed amount is paid, without a damage assessment.

We rely on FEMA. Why buy insurance on top?

Federal reimbursement is a long-cycle process that can take months or years, and it does not remove the need for cash in the first weeks. A parametric layer is designed to land in that window, funding first response while other recovery funding works through its process. It sits ahead of, not instead of, the rest of the recovery stack.

What can the payout be spent on?

Because the trigger is event intensity rather than a proven loss, the capital is flexible. Public entities typically use it for debris removal, first-responder overtime and temporary staffing, shelter and aid operations, emergency repairs, and revenue replacement.

Our airport was not damaged but flights were canceled for days. Is that covered?

That is a core use case. A non-damage business interruption structure triggers on the event itself, for example a Category 3 or higher hurricane passing within a defined radius, so it responds to lost revenue even when the facility is intact.

We are in a public entity risk pool. Does this conflict with it?

No, it complements it. Pool limits are shared, so a widespread catastrophe can leave each member with a prorated share. A parametric layer is triggered independently, which stabilizes your own recovery and reduces the pressure to reinstate the pool limit.

How is a flood trigger made accurate for a specific city?

Flood is highly local, so triggers can be built on on-site sensors installed by third-party experts at the locations you care about, rather than on a wide-area index alone. This is the main lever for making the cover track your actual exposure.
